What the White Card actually is
The White Card is the nationwide evidence that you have actually finished the system of expertise CPCWHS1001 Prepare to function safely in the building industry. It is needed for anybody that sets foot on a functional building and construction website in Australia, including pupils, labourers, professions, website visitors, supervisors, and also distribution drivers that go into functional zones.

In South Australia, SafeWork SA identifies White Cards released by registered training organisations, called RTOs, that supply and examine CPCWHS1001 to the national standard. The card itself is usually published plastic, yet the status comes from the Declaration of Accomplishment and the integrity of the training and assessment behind it.
A few functional points from the field:
- Most credible courses take around one full day, commonly 6 to 8 hours including assessment. The card remains valid as long as you remain active in building. If you step away from the industry for an extended period, some firms or sites may ask you to refresh your understanding, especially after two or more years out of the game. You need a USI, the Distinct Trainee Identifier, before you can be issued a Declaration of Attainment.
Is an on the internet White Card allowed in South Australia?
Yes, with essential caveats. In South Australia, on-line delivery is permitted when it is real-time, trainer-led, and includes correct identity checks and sensible analysis that satisfies the national device requirements. This is not a tick-and-flick numerous choice test you race through on your phone at midnight. It ought to feel like a correct course, simply supplied through a digital classroom.
During and after the pandemic, regulatory authorities across Australia tightened assumptions around on-line White Card training because of poor-quality, self-paced products that could not confirm that completed the work or whether learners showed the called for abilities. South Australia now expects on the internet shipment to look a great deal like in-person training, with active involvement, communication with the trainer, and proof that you can apply the knowledge, not just repeat it.
What does that mean in practice? A legit white card training Adelaide online program will certainly verify your identification, view or simulate PPE use, and oversee you live while you complete evaluation jobs. If you are just asked to read a PDF and respond to a couple of inquiries without instructor present, that is a red flag.
The national photo and why it causes confusion
White Cards are country wide identified. That means a valid card provided by a compliant RTO in one state ought to be approved on websites in other states. Nevertheless, each state regulatory authority establishes problems for how training should be provided to citizens of that state or within that territory. This is where people get blended messages.

Two fast truths that capture workers out:
- Some states highly choose face-to-face class delivery, and some have, sometimes, restricted or forbidden completely self-paced on-line courses. South Australia enables on the internet delivery when it replicates class problems with a real-time instructor and robust assessment. Even when you hold a legitimate card, a primary contractor or site might impose greater internal needs. As an example, a Tier 1 home builder might urge brand-new employees attend a site-specific induction or finish a refresher course component if their card is old.
If you prepare to function interstate, it is worth examining both the state regulatory authority's present placement and any type of website or company policies. This avoids finding out at a pre-start conference that your card is great legitimately yet does not please the head professional's onboarding.
How to tell if your Adelaide White Card online alternative is legit
Most problems originate from carriers that cut edges, not from the idea of online discovering itself. A quick five-minute check can save you days of problem later.
List 1: A straightforward authenticity checklist
- The supplier is an Australian RTO detailed on training.gov.au, and the listing shows CPCWHS1001 on range for South Australia. The training course entails a live trainer in real time, not simply self-paced quizzes, and consists of interactive assessment. You are requested for a USI and official ID, and the supplier performs a pre-enrolment language, proficiency and numeracy check. The assessment includes useful components, such as determining risks from real or substitute scenarios and showing appropriate PPE selection and use. You receive a Declaration of Accomplishment before or with the card, and the card is provided from an Australian address, not offshore.
If any one of these products are missing out on, you may be taking care of a product that will not withstand examination on site or with a regulator.
What correct White Card training covers, whether online or in person
A solid Adelaide white card program ought to prepare you to stroll onto a website and contribute to safety and security from day one. Past the law and penalties, you find out practices that prevent injuries.
Expect to cover:
- Duties under WHS legislation and where liability sits for PCBUs, policemans, supervisors, and workers. The pecking order of control, with useful judgement concerning what you can carry out quickly on site and what requires escalation. Hazard recognition that exceeds trip threats. Assume housekeeping around cables and hoses, managing silica dust, functioning near plant, and direct exposure to noise. Reading and using safety and security files utilized on actual tasks, such as SWMS, website policies, SDS, and permits. PPE choice that makes good sense for the task, not simply a hard hat and vest for show. Incident reporting, stop-work authority, and exactly how to participate in a toolbox talk. Emergency treatments, including what to do when you are initially on scene.
When supplied online in Adelaide, these topics need to be strengthened with discussion and scenario-based questions over video. You ought to not have the ability to go by guessing.
How an on-line session typically runs when it is done right
Different RTOs have their own rhythm, however the day has a familiar form. You log right into a safe and secure system where the trainer can see and hear you. You show ID, confirm your USI, and finish a brief language and numeracy testing. Then you relocate with web content in blocks, with workouts between.
List 2: A typical flow for white card training Adelaide online
- Pre-session: USI arrangement guidance, confirmation of tech demands, and a reminder to have standard PPE all set for demonstrations. Sign-in: ID look at video camera and enrolment verification, followed by an LLN screening. Training block 1: WHS duties, legal rights, and duties, with real-time Q and A and brief understanding checks. Training block 2: Risk identification and danger control, including interactive case studies and sensible tasks making use of images or video. Assessment: Monitored expertise examination and observed sensible elements, such as selecting proper PPE and translating a SWMS extract.
Some companies will certainly messenger the plastic card after issuing your Statement of Achievement electronically. Others might publish on site if you go to a mixed session. Getting a Declaration of Achievement initially is normal and acceptable.
Equipment and setup you really need for online delivery
You do not need a film studio. You do require sufficient to permit the fitness instructor to confirm you are present and capable. A stable web connection, a laptop or tablet computer with an electronic camera and microphone, and a white card courses adelaide silent place where you can speak up without disturbing others will do. Have PPE to hand for presentations. At a minimum, a hard hat, high-visibility vest or tee shirt, shatterproof glass, gloves, and hearing protection. If you do not have them, ask the carrier whether they can lend a set or run that part in a blended way.
I have seen individuals attempt to complete analyses on a fractured phone screen while riding in a ute. It squanders everyone's time. If you can not participate in from an appropriate area, book a various session.

How site managers and security officers check your White Card
On an actual work, the gatehouse hardly ever calls the regulator. They look for the fundamentals. Is the card from a well-known RTO? Does the name and date look right? Can you create the Declaration of Achievement if asked? If something looks off, they flag it with the safety and security group or ask you to complete an induction module before going into the work area.
I have actually seen employees averted not since their card was void, yet since the logo looked unknown and they might not produce the Statement of Attainment instantly. Save a copy in your phone and cloud storage space. It spends for itself the first time a supervisor requires proof.
Edge instances that often trip individuals up
A couple of situations turn up routinely around white card training Adelaide and can set you back time or cash if you are not prepared.
- You finished a White Card years back in another state, after that left the sector. Lawfully, you might still hold a legitimate card, yet some employers in SA will certainly ask for refresher training if you have actually been out for 2 or even more years. It is not a law, it is a danger policy. Prepare for it. You lost your card. The issuing RTO can normally reissue the plastic card for a charge. If the RTO shut, you can utilize your Statement of Attainment as proof, and a new RTO may aid with replacement under the state scheme. Keep your Statement safe. You enrolled in a self-paced online program from a provider based overseas. The cost looked sharp, but the item is not acknowledged. If the RTO is out training.gov.au and does not provide CPCWHS1001, it does not matter exactly how polished the site looks. You will need to retrain. You job fly in, fly out and plan to use your Adelaide white card in Queensland or Western Australia. Typically great, however huge projects may have their very own gate policies that exceed the nationwide baseline. Verify prior to you book flights.
Why some RTOs demand face-to-face for new entrants
There is a factor lots of instructors maintain a solid class existence for white card programs Adelaide. For new participants, the useful demos are much easier to run in person. Instructors can literally examine fit and use PPE, see just how a student moves around simulated threats, and grab non-verbal signs that a person has not fairly comprehended an idea. Good online trainers make up with numerous electronic camera angles, structured presentations, and added Q and A. That functions well for numerous students, but not all.
If you have never ever established foot on a site, or if English is not your first language, or if modern technology is a barrier, classroom distribution may merely be a much better option. Booking ideas that save time
If you need your card swiftly, inquire about turnaround. A reputable provider can often issue a Statement of Achievement the same or next business day after effective conclusion. The plastic card takes longer due to printing and post. If a website is waiting, the Statement generally pleases onboarding while the card is in transit.
Confirm what ID you need. A vehicle driver's permit and Medicare card are typical, however there are alternatives if you do not have those. If you are under 18 or a pupil, include your company early so the reservation aligns with your beginning date.
If you are scheduling white card online adelaide sessions, examination your technology the day previously. 10 minutes invested checking cam and microphone prevents missing out on the ID check and forfeiting your seat.
